Sometimes you have to just keep running.
Minnesota Twins shortstop Eduardo Nunez did just that Thursday when he led off the bottom of the first inning with an inside-the-park home run off Tampa Bay Rays starter Matt Moore.
[mlbvideo id=”767912083″ width=”640″ height=”360″ /]
Nunez finished the game 2-for-5 with an RBI on that home run, his sixth of the season. He’s had a nice campaign through two months, quietly batting .331 on the season for the 16-37 Twins.
Minnesota won the game, 6-4.
